Condoms are okay! (just make sure to use them correctly)

Here's a good article about condoms. In particular, it addresses that ever-present myth that condoms break easily, and explains exactly how to use them correctly. For the record: although it seems like condoms break all the time on television soap operas and reality tv, the actual failure rate is .4%. Or to put it another way, the condom failed only 4 times out of every 1,000.

More pro-tips:
  • First, check the expiration date! Condoms are safe for about 5 years after manufacture- after that the latex starts breaking down.
  • Make sure the condom hasn't been exposed to extreme heat or cold.
  • If the condom fits, wear it. (Sorry we had to say that). Don't be afraid to experiment with different brands and styles to find one that feels good and is easy to use. After all, there are LOTS of different kinds out there: in every size and color of the rainbow, with dots, ribbed, and in a plethora of flavors like chocolate, strawberry and banana. Studies also show that a person who finds condoms difficult to use is less likely to use them at all. So don't be afraid to experiment until you find a style that works for both you and your partner.
  • When you're using condoms for oral sex, don't forget to watch those teeth. (And don't open the package with your teeth, either).
  • Don't be afraid to add more lubricant if things feel a bit dry. Did you know nowadays you can get lube that comes in lots of flavors, including passionfruit and pina colada? Just remember: DON'T USE OIL-BASED LUBE (or Vaseline) with latex condoms.
  • Leave a bit of room at the top of the condom (about a half inch), both for the ejaculate and to make it more comfortable.
  • Withdraw and throw the condom away promptly after ejaculation.
